There is a moment, somewhere between your first sip of a barrel-aged bourbon and the point when the bartender starts telling you how it was made, that you realize Fort Wayne has been quietly doing something extraordinary with craft spirits. Three Rivers Distilling Co., tucked into the burgeoning craft corridor on the city’s near-east side, is the kind of place that earns repeat visits not because it demands your attention, but because it rewards it so generously.

The distillery sits in a converted industrial space that manages to feel both rugged and refined. Exposed brick walls, warm Edison lighting, and the low, constant hum of copper pot stills in the background create an atmosphere that is equal parts working distillery and genuine gathering place. You can see the production floor from the tasting room, separated by glass — so even if you arrive knowing nothing about distilling, you leave with a real sense of how the spirits you’re drinking actually come to life. That transparency feels intentional, and it is one of the things that sets Three Rivers apart from a simple bar experience.

The spirits lineup is the main event, and it earns every bit of the local praise it has accumulated. Their Indiana Straight Bourbon is the anchor — smooth, approachable, with just enough oak and vanilla to remind you that patience is an ingredient too. But do not sleep on the rye, which has a spicy backbone that pairs wonderfully with the charcuterie boards the tasting room puts together on weekends. If you are visiting on a whim and want a guided introduction, ask about the flight options. For a modest price, you get small pours of several expressions with tasting notes that are actually useful rather than pretentious — a rare skill in any tasting room.

The cocktail program is where things get genuinely creative. The bartenders here are not just pouring and stirring; they are building drinks with seasonal ingredients sourced locally when possible. A recent visit turned up a cocktail built around their white whiskey, house-made honey syrup, and fresh lemon that was bright and complex without trying too hard. It is the sort of drink that makes you want to order another before you have finished the first.

Fort Wayne locals already know about Three Rivers, which means the vibe on a Friday evening leans convivial and unpretentious. You are just as likely to find a group celebrating a birthday as you are a couple settling in for a quiet date night. The staff seems genuinely happy to be there, which matters more than most people admit when choosing where to spend an evening.

Tours of the production facility run on select weekend afternoons and are well worth scheduling in advance. Watching the distillation process up close — the condensers, the cut points, the careful testing — gives the finished product a meaning that no tasting note can fully replicate. It is one of those rare experiences where learning something makes the pleasure of the thing even greater.

If you are building a Fort Wayne itinerary and want something that combines genuine craft, local character, and a relaxed atmosphere that never feels like it is performing for tourists, Three Rivers Distilling Co. deserves a prominent spot on your list. Come for the bourbon, stay for the conversation, and leave with a bottle to prove you made the right call.
